July 20nd, 2008
McCoy Creek Park
Buchanan, MI
Our 4th Annual Benefit Car Show was a resounding
success! With the potential threat for bad weather, the
turnout wasn't as large this year. There were over 125 registered entrants.
Naturally, Michiana Cruiser cars aren't
eligible for awards. The participants brought some absolutely
awesome vehicles, which made judging extremely difficult.
Everyone should be so proud of their cars, they did a wonderful job
and we are truly grateful to all that attended our show.
This was our second year at the McCoy Creek Park in
Buchanan, Michigan. It is an excellent venue, with lots of
shade, mowed grass, a nice creek, shelter, picnic tables, and other
nice features. Thank you to everyone involved for helping to
procure the usage of the park again this year.
The Buchanan City Fire Department put on an
excellent pancake breakfast and the Buchanan High School Girls
Softball team served up a great lunch to the masses. And as
always the folks from the
Berrien County Council for Children
Children's Assessment Center of Berrien County were in
attendance helping us in anyway that was possible. We were
able to raise significant funds for their organization this year.
